There is a difference between X-PLOR formatted CHARMM PSF files, which VMD generates with the psfgen module and NAMD uses in conjunction with CHARMM parameter files, and PSF files generated by X-PLOR, which NAMD uses in conjunction with X-PLOR parameter files. Dihedral terms sometimes require multiple sinusoids to represent a torsional potential and therefore multiple parameter sets appear in the parameter file. In PSF files generated by X-PLOR multiple dihedrals would be indicated by duplicate dihedrals in the PSF file. When using CHARMM PSF and parameter files NAMD extracts any multiple dihedral terms directly from the parameter file and each dihedral appears only once in the PSF file.
